Foreign direct investment, net inflows in reporting economy in Algeria
Algeria: Foreign direct investment, net inflows in reporting economy was 2.72 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 in 2011. ▲ Rising
Foreign direct investment, net inflows in reporting economy in Algeria, 2005–2011
Source: International Monetary Fund, Balance of Payments Statistics Yearbook and data files. Measured in IMF-BoP, current US$.
Analysis
The most recent figure for foreign direct investment, net inflows in reporting economy in Algeria is 2.72 billion IMF-BoP, current US$, measured in 2011.
The figure is up 16.7% on the previous year and up 135.3% over ten years.
Algeria ranks 6th of 41 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
Foreign direct investment, net inflows in reporting economy in Algeria, year by year
| Year | IMF-BoP, current US$ |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| 1.16 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| — |
| 2006 | 1.84 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| +59.3% |
| 2007 | 1.83 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| -0.4% |
| 2008 | 2.67 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| +45.9% |
| 2009 | 3.05 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| +14.1% |
| 2010 | 2.33 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| -23.6% |
| 2011 | 2.72 billion IMF-BoP, current US$ | +16.7% |

About this data
Foreign direct investment is net inflows of investment to acquire a lasting management interest (10 percent or more of voting stock) in an enterprise operating in an economy other than that of the investor. It is the sum of equity capital, reinvestment of earnings, other long-term capital, and short-term capital as shown in the balance of payments.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
